📣 COM Public Lecture | Topology Optimization: Letting Mathematics Design Structures 📣

The Master Program of Computational Engineering at Vietnamese-German University (VGU) is pleased to invite you to our COM Public Lecture on Topology Optimization: Letting Mathematics Design Structures.

How should material be arranged to make a structure as strong, light, or efficient as possible? This is the central question of topology optimization, a mathematical method that automatically finds the best way to distribute material within a given design space, subject to loads, boundary conditions, and performance requirements. Rather than a human designer sketching a shape, the computer explores the design space itself and generates optimized, often surprisingly organic-looking structures - the kind widely seen today in aerospace components, lightweight brackets, and even 3D-printed architecture.

So how does the computer actually "think" its way to a great design? Most of the time, it uses gradients - think of them as directional hints that tell the algorithm, at every step, "if you shift material this way, performance gets better." This idea powers some of the most important algorithms in the field, like SIMP (Solid Isotropic Material with Penalization), evolutionary structural optimization (ESO), the level set method, the phase-field method, and the newer moving morphable components/voids (MMC/V) method. Each one has its own personality and tricks, but they all share the same superpower: using gradient information to steadily shape an empty design space into something optimal.

This talk introduces the core ideas behind gradient-based topology optimization, illustrates how it transforms an empty design space into an efficient structure, and highlights how these methods continue to shape modern engineering design across aerospace, automotive, and architectural applications.

DAAD-DLR Research Fellowship Programme

The German Academic Exchange Service (DAAD), in cooperation with the German Aerospace Center (DLR), offers research opportunities at DLR institutes in Germany for highly qualified international graduate and doctoral students, postdoctoral researchers, senior scientists, and visiting researchers.

🔬 Research Fields

• Aeronautics
• Space
• Energy
• Transportation

🎓 Funding Types, Duration and Monthly Rates

A. Graduate Students
📌 Duration: Up to 9 months
💶 Monthly rate: €992
Additional benefits may include a flat-rate travel allowance, rent subsidy, health insurance, and family allowances.

B. Doctoral Students
📌 Duration: Up to 36 months
💶 Monthly rate: €1,760
Additional benefits may include a flat-rate travel allowance, health insurance, and family allowances.

C. Postdoctoral Researchers
📌 Duration: 6–24 months
💶 Monthly rate: €2,400

D. Senior Scientists
📌 Duration: 1–3 months
💶 Monthly rate: €2,760

E. PhD/Postdoc Visitors
📌 Duration: 1–6 months
💶 Monthly rate: €1,760 or €2,400
Additional benefits may include health insurance and a flat-rate travel allowance.

📌 Important

Applicants must apply to a DLR institute in Germany. The programme does not fund research conducted at universities or other institutions. The current fellowship opportunities can be found here: https://www.daad.de/en/studying-in-germany/scholarships/daad-funding-programmes/dlr/current-offers/

📝 How to Apply

Applications are submitted online via the DAAD Portal. Applicants should search for “DLR” on www.funding-guide.de and select “Submitting an application.”

Please note that some supporting documents may need to be submitted separately by post. Applicants are advised to check the specific fellowship offer for detailed application requirements.

🔍 Seminar Overview
More than two centuries ago, Ernst Chladni demonstrated that vibration could produce remarkably intricate geometric patterns by exciting thin plates with sound. These Chladni figures not only revealed the hidden beauty of structural vibrations but also inspired the development of modern computational mechanics and the finite element method.

In this class, Prof. Kuhl will revisit Chladni's pioneering work and demonstrate how these classical experiments continue to shape contemporary research in structural dynamics. Participants will explore both experimental techniques for vibration measurement and computational approaches for simulating structural behavior, while gaining insights into current challenges in finite element analysis, nonlinear dynamics, and realistic structural modeling.

Bridging theory, experimentation, and numerical simulation, this session offers a unique opportunity to discover how a scientific discovery from the 18th century continues to inspire cutting-edge engineering research today.
